buschur race core IC
So I'm doing a bunch of small things, like shifter bushings motor mounts etc... The only thing that effects the performance directly would be the bigger IC. I'm going from the stock IX IC to the buschur race core, and was wondering if ill need a tune for just the Ic. I am going to get a tune next week because my tuner is out of town(I'm adding injectors next week). So i was just curious if i have to drive without boost till then?
You do not need to re-tune for the FMIC. There will be no downside to adding the FMIC without a tune, the car won't run poorly. The car does need to be tuned again to get the full benefits of a good front mount though. You tuner should be able to squeeze quite a bit more power out of the car with the additional timing, boost and tad bit leaner AFR's he can run with a much colder intake air charge.
